Physical properties

Hardness: 5.5-6.5; Color: Pink, rose-red, or brownish-red with black manganese oxide inclusions; Luster: Vitreous to pearly; Crystal System: Triclinic; Cleavage: Perfect in two directions; Specific Gravity: 3.57-3.76.

Formation & geological history

Formed through regional or contact metamorphism of manganese-rich sedimentary rocks, often found in hydrothermal veins and replacement deposits.

Uses & applications

Used primarily as an ornamental stone, lapidary material for carvings and jewelry (beads, cabochons), and occasionally as an ore of manganese.

Geological facts

Rhodonite is the state gemstone of Massachusetts. Its name is derived from the Greek word 'rhodon', meaning rose. The black veins often seen in specimens are manganese oxide dendrites.

Field identification & locations

Identified by its pink base color paired with characteristic black 'veins' or dendritic patterns. Commonly found in Russia (Ural Mountains), Australia, Brazil, Sweden, and Canada.
